More than 400 runners, walkers and volunteers came out for the second annual Edwin's Way 5K. The race was held on at Nashoba Park in Germantown.
The annual event was sponsored by Germantown United Methodist Church in memory of Edwin Smith, who died last year from viral cardiac myopathy.
Smith was an avid runner and supporter of the GUMC youth program. Funds raised from the event will be used for youth worship arts at GUMC.
Race-day participants enjoyed a beautiful run down the Germantown Greenbelt and a post-race celebration with food, a live band, door prizes and awards was held for runners and groups.
